Documentation One of the most important things you need to do following a trucking accident is take as much documentation as possible. This will help your lawyer determine the liability and also establish an accurate estimate of the damage to your vehicle and the injuries. The evidence you must collect includes medical records, police reports, crash scene photos and witness statements. If you decide to file an injury lawsuit against a truck driver or his employer, your lawyer will need more specific evidence. Speeding and other reckless driving habits are frequently the cause of accidents caused by 18-wheelers. The weight of big trucks can exceed an 80,000-pound weight. This makes them difficult to stop and manage in traffic. To avoid collisions, drivers need to allow themselves more space in traffic. An attorney will conduct an extensive investigation to determine the cause for the accident. They will also look into the previous and maintenance records of the truck. This will help them identify the negligent parties and create a claim for compensation. They will also assist you determine if the driver has an history of safety violations. For example, if the driver of the truck was found guilty of reckless driving, or the company failed to follow federal regulations for safety of motor carriers which could lead to you being entitled to a monetary settlement. The record of the truck driver is among the most important pieces of evidence in a truck crash case. A knowledgeable lawyer will examine the record of the truck driver to determine whether there were any driving violations that could have caused your injuries. Moreover, they will review truck maintenance records to ensure the truck was in proper condition for transporting its cargo. In some cases there may be a flaw in the design of the vehicle or manufacturing may be the cause of the accident. It could take months or even years to settle a claim, depending on the severity.
